TIGER GOLFERS TAKE SECOND TO LONGWOOD AT LU INVITATIONAL

 

FARMVILLE, VA (April 15, 2005)—Hampden-Sydney’s golf team took second-place to Longwood University at the annual Longwood Invitational Friday at the par 70 Longwood Golf Club.  The Lancers won the cross-county battle with a two-day team score of 576, while the Tigers finished at 601. 

Hampden-Sydney was paced by freshman Bob Boykin (Virginia Beach, VA/Cox), who tied LU’s Trey Deal for top honors after posting consecutive rounds of 71 (142).  Boykin’s second round 71 was the low round of the day as he helped the Tigers to a second-day score of 295, one better than Longwood’s 296. 

Junior Mike Kelly (Alexandria, VA/Gonzaga) finished tied for fifth at 149 after rounds of 76 and 73, while freshman Nick Combs (Newport News, VA/Menchville) finished eighth at 153 after shooting 79 and 74.  Freshmen Matt Treacy (Ashland, VA/Patrick Henry) and Dan Guzman (Richmond, VA/St. Christopher’s) each recorded their first rounds of the season as Treacy finished at 162 (85-77) and Guzman at 165 (80-85). 

The Tigers return to action in their final regular season match of the spring when the team travels to Lexington, VA, to compete in the Buck Leslie Memorial at Lexington Country Club, April 18-19.
